What is quality control?

Quality control (QC) is a process by which businesses ensure that their products or services meet specific standards of quality. This typically involves systematic inspection, testing, and corrective actions to detect and address defects or inconsistencies. Quality control helps maintain customer satisfaction, comply with regulations, and reduce waste or costly errors. QC can be applied at various stages of production and is essential in industries such as manufacturing, food production, and pharmaceuticals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a quality control professional?

To thrive as a Quality Control professional, you need keen attention to detail, analytical skills, and a background in science, engineering, or manufacturing, often supported by relevant certifications like Six Sigma or ISO standards. Familiarity with quality management systems (QMS), statistical process control (SPC) software, and inspection equipment is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, communication, and teamwork set top performers apart in this role. These skills are crucial to ensure product consistency, prevent defects, and maintain compliance with industry standards.

What is the difference between Quality Control vs Quality Assurance?

AspectQuality ControlQuality Assurance
FocusDetecting defects in products or servicesPreventing defects through process improvements
ActivitiesInspections, testing, samplingProcess audits, standards development
CredentialsOften requires technical training or certifications in testingCertifications like ISO, Six Sigma are common
Work EnvironmentLaboratory, production lines, manufacturingProcess development, documentation, audits

While Quality Control focuses on identifying defects after production, Quality Assurance aims to prevent defects through process improvements. Both roles are essential for maintaining product quality, but they differ in approach and activities.

What do quality control workers do?

Quality control workers inspect products and materials to ensure they meet safety and quality standards. They use tools like measurement devices and follow procedures to identify defects, document issues, and ensure compliance with specifications, often working in manufacturing or production environments. Attention to detail and knowledge of quality standards are essential for this role.

Blue Nile is seeking a detail-oriented and highly organized QC Associate (Quality Control Associate) to join our manufacturing team. In this role, they will be responsible for ensuring that all jewelry products meet our quality standards and specifications. The ideal candidate has mid-process jewelry manufacturing quality control experience and a keen eye for detail and will play a critical role in maintaining the excellence of our jewelry manufacturing operations.

Responsibilities:

  • Perform detailed inspections of in process jewelry products throughout the manufacturing process, including rings, necklaces, bracelets, earrings, and other accessories, to ensure they meet established quality standards and specifications.
  • Provide feedback to bench workers on quality of individual jewelry pieces during manufacturing to promote a culture of quality awareness and continuous improvement.
  • Identify and record quality-related data of any defects, imperfections, or deviations from quality standards in the jewelry items, including issues related to design, craftsmanship, settings, gemstones, and overall finish.
  • Utilize precision measuring instruments and tools to verify the accuracy of jewelry dimensions, gemstone sizes, and other critical measurements.
  • Ensure compliance with applicable regulations, industry standards, and company quality control policies throughout the jewelry manufacturing process.

Requirements

  • Understanding of quality control principles, methodologies, and best practices.
  • GED or equivalent high school diploma.
  • Previous experience in Quality Control, particularly in a Jewelry Manufacturing company required.
  • Familiarity with the jewelry manufacturing process, including materials, gemstones, settings, and finishing techniques, preferred.
  • Ability to use a variety of tools and instruments, such as calipers, micrometers, gemstone gauges, and magnification devices, to perform precise measurements and inspections.
  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ills to propose improvement processes and strategies.
  • Excellent communication skills to effectively collaborate with cross-functional teams within production.
  • Strong organizational skills to prioritize tasks, meet deadlines, and manage multiple projects simultaneously.
  • Computer fluency including Microsoft office products.
